CLARK, NJ — With booster shots starting to roll out for some, let's take a look at how our communities in Clark and Garwood are doing as far as vaccination rates.

As of Friday, just over 357,000 Union County residents have been fully vaccinated out of the roughly 575,000 residents or just over 62 percent, according to the state's COVID-19 dashboard.

Here is a breakdown of how many residents have received at least the first dose of the COVID vaccine in Clark and Garwood:

Clark

All Ages: 68%
12 through 17: 36%
12 and over: 78%
18 and over: 82%
30 and over: 84%
65 and over: 91%

Garwood

All Ages: 66%
12 through 17: 54%
12 and over: 74%
18 and over: 76%
30 and over: 77%
65 and over: 92%
